David Kwok
David Kwok: Located at the edge of the bustling, colorful Gozsdu Udvar restaurant/bar arcade, Csicseri (which means “chickpea”) is a casual, health-conscious restaurant with a menu of Mediterranean-inspired eats. The colorful Sweet Potato Falafel bowl came on a base of couscous and quinoa-brown rice topped with a colorful combination of four falafels, hummus, grilled sweet potato, salad greens, red cabbage, and Arabic salad (chopped cucumbers/tomatoes). I also got the Hummus Plate, which came with their smooth, thin hummus topped with paprika, herbs, and olive oil, along with triangles of grilled pita bread. Everything here tasted fresh, healthy, and delicious, though the menu prices were relatively high for the portion sizes.

David Kwok
David Kwok: Hummusbar is one of my favorite casual chain restaurants ever for its menu of hummus bowls, shakshuka, pita sandwiches, and more. But this particular location has a hidden bonus: a taboon oven where fresh rounds of laffa flatbread are made fresh all day long! The rounds of dough are rolled out and stuck to the side of the oven (much like how naan is made in a tandoor oven), and the yeasty dough puffs up and crisps against the fire. On my visit, I ordered the Salad Hummus Bowl, which came with their creamy hummus topped with 3 little falafels, Arab salad (chopped cucumber/tomato), sour cabbage, spiced Moroccan carrots, and slices of fried eggplant, along with a round of laffa bread, which was thin and crispy in the center and nicely chewy on the edges. The bread was an amazing complement to the hummus, falafel, and salads, and worth coming for all on its own!
